Time Warner and Brighthouse to eliminate all Viacom channels ..

posted by The Tech Buzz on Dec.31, 2008, under News

As of midnight tonight or Jan 1st 2009 it is slated that Viacom and Time Warner/Brighthouse to eliminate all 19 Viacom channels. This could spell disaster for all your kids. These are channels will include: Comedy Central; CMT: Pure Country; Logo; Palladia; MTV; MTV 2; MTV Hits; MTV Jams; MTV Tr3s; Nickelodeon; Noggin; Nick 2; Nicktoons; Spike; The N; TV Land; Vh1; Vh1 Classic; Vh1 Soul. Logitech QuickCam Pro 9000

posted by The Tech Buzz on Dec.27, 2008, under News

 

Logitech Quickcam Pro 9000

Logitech Quickcam Pro 9000

I’m writing to tell you guys about the recent addition to the show. Yesterday I told you guys that I had bought some studio lighting. Well today, I bought the Logitech Quickcam Pro 9000 which I am implementing into my stream as Cam number 2. Although this might be Cam number 1 and the DV cam will stay as number 2. 

Now time for my thoughts. I like the fact that its small and compact. What I don’t like is that you don’t have control over the exposure or brightness settings on the mac. Now if I was running it on my windows box, there would be no problems whatsoever. I think there should be some kind of software to allow control over this on the mac. 

Now it runs smoothly on the mac, just plugged it in and worked no problems no conflicts and puts a rather great image. Here are the specs for anyone thinking about purchasing it. Now it retails at $99.99 at retail stores but I know you can get it cheaper on the web allot cheaper.

 

It has a Carl Zeiss Optics

Autofocus Lens

HD Video (Capture Up to 1600 X 1200)

Up to 8 Megapixel Photos

Microphone with RightSound Technology

Up to 30 Frames per Second Video

USB 2.0 High Speed Certified

Logitech QuickCam Software (with Video Effects Filters, Avatars, and Face Accessories)

Universal Clip (for Flat Panel, Notebook, CRT, or Desktop Use)

Works with Skype , Windows Live Messenger, Yahoo, AOL and other compatible instant messaging applications
